Skip to content

Commit 1f44191

Browse files
committed
1 parent b79ab29 commit 1f44191

Some content is hidden

Large Commits have some content hidden by default. Use the searchbox below for content that may be hidden.

49 files changed

+433
-418
lines changed

src/cargo/core/compiler/job_queue/mod.rs

Lines changed: 17 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-826,13 +826,30 @@ impl<'gctx> DrainState<'gctx> {
826826
// `display_error` inside `handle_error`.
827827
Some(anyhow::Error::new(AlreadyPrintedError::new(error)))
828828
} else if self.queue.is_empty() && self.pending_queue.is_empty() {
829+
<<<<<<< HEAD
830+
<<<<<<< HEAD
831+
<<<<<<< HEAD
829832
let profile_link = build_runner.bcx.gctx.shell().err_hyperlink(
830833
"https://doc.rust-lang.org/cargo/reference/profiles.html#default-profiles",
831834
);
832835
let message = format!(
833836
"{profile_link}`{profile_name}` profile [{opt_type}]{profile_link:#} target(s) in {time_elapsed}",
834837
);
835838
if !build_runner.bcx.build_config.build_plan {
839+
=======
840+
let message =
841+
format!("`{profile_name}` profile [{opt_type}] target(s) in {time_elapsed}",);
842+
=======
843+
let message = format!("{profile_name} [{opt_type}] target(s) in {time_elapsed}",);
844+
>>>>>>> parent of e7e8d8748 (fix(compiler): Clarify we're showing a profile name)
845+
=======
846+
let message = format!(
847+
"{} [{}] target(s) in {}",
848+
profile_name, opt_type, time_elapsed
849+
);
850+
>>>>>>> parent of 1906d27cf (refactor(compiler): Use inline string interpolation)
851+
if !cx.bcx.build_config.build_plan {
852+
>>>>>>> parent of 69f38a08d (fix(compiler): Link people to more info about profiles)
836853
// It doesn't really matter if this fails.
837854
let _ = build_runner.bcx.gctx.shell().status("Finished", message);
838855
future_incompat::save_and_display_report(

tests/build-std/main.rs

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-114,7 +114,7 @@ fn basic() {
114114
// There have been multiple bugs where every build triggers and update.
115115
.with_stderr(
116116
"[COMPILING] foo v0.0.1 [..]\n\
117-
[FINISHED] `dev` profile [..]",
117+
[FINISHED] dev [..]",
118118
)
119119
.run();
120120
p.cargo("run").build_std().target_host().run();
@@ -262,7 +262,7 @@ fn remap_path_scope() {
262262
.with_status(101)
263263
.with_stderr_contains(
264264
"\
265-
[FINISHED] `release` profile [optimized + debuginfo] [..]
265+
[FINISHED] release [optimized + debuginfo] [..]
266266
[RUNNING] [..]
267267
[..]thread '[..]' panicked at [..]src/main.rs:3:[..]",
268268
)

tests/testsuite/alt_registry.rs

Lines changed: 10 additions & 10 deletions
Original file line numberDiff line numberDiff line change
@@ -38,7 +38,7 @@ fn depend_on_alt_registry() {
3838
[DOWNLOADED] bar v0.0.1 (registry `alternative`)
3939
[CHECKING] bar v0.0.1 (registry `alternative`)
4040
[CHECKING] foo v0.0.1 ([CWD])
41-
[FINISHED] `dev` profile [unoptimized + debuginfo] target(s) in [..]s
41+
[FINISHED] dev [unoptimized + debuginfo] target(s) in [..]s
4242
",
4343
)
4444
.run();
@@ -51,7 +51,7 @@ fn depend_on_alt_registry() {
5151
"\
5252
[CHECKING] bar v0.0.1 (registry `alternative`)
5353
[CHECKING] foo v0.0.1 ([CWD])
54-
[FINISHED] `dev` profile [unoptimized + debuginfo] target(s) in [..]s
54+
[FINISHED] dev [unoptimized + debuginfo] target(s) in [..]s
5555
",
5656
)
5757
.run();
@@ -95,7 +95,7 @@ fn depend_on_alt_registry_depends_on_same_registry_no_index() {
9595
[CHECKING] baz v0.0.1 (registry `alternative`)
9696
[CHECKING] bar v0.0.1 (registry `alternative`)
9797
[CHECKING] foo v0.0.1 ([CWD])
98-
[FINISHED] `dev` profile [unoptimized + debuginfo] target(s) in [..]s
98+
[FINISHED] dev [unoptimized + debuginfo] target(s) in [..]s
9999
",
100100
)
101101
.run();
@@ -139,7 +139,7 @@ fn depend_on_alt_registry_depends_on_same_registry() {
139139
[CHECKING] baz v0.0.1 (registry `alternative`)
140140
[CHECKING] bar v0.0.1 (registry `alternative`)
141141
[CHECKING] foo v0.0.1 ([CWD])
142-
[FINISHED] `dev` profile [unoptimized + debuginfo] target(s) in [..]s
142+
[FINISHED] dev [unoptimized + debuginfo] target(s) in [..]s
143143
",
144144
)
145145
.run();
@@ -184,7 +184,7 @@ fn depend_on_alt_registry_depends_on_crates_io() {
184184
[CHECKING] baz v0.0.1
185185
[CHECKING] bar v0.0.1 (registry `alternative`)
186186
[CHECKING] foo v0.0.1 ([CWD])
187-
[FINISHED] `dev` profile [unoptimized + debuginfo] target(s) in [..]s
187+
[FINISHED] dev [unoptimized + debuginfo] target(s) in [..]s
188188
",
189189
)
190190
.run();
@@ -220,7 +220,7 @@ fn registry_and_path_dep_works() {
220220
[LOCKING] 2 packages to latest compatible versions
221221
[CHECKING] bar v0.0.1 ([CWD]/bar)
222222
[CHECKING] foo v0.0.1 ([CWD])
223-
[FINISHED] `dev` profile [unoptimized + debuginfo] target(s) in [..]s
223+
[FINISHED] dev [unoptimized + debuginfo] target(s) in [..]s
224224
",
225225
)
226226
.run();
@@ -428,7 +428,7 @@ fn alt_registry_and_crates_io_deps() {
428428
[CHECKING] alt_reg_dep v0.1.0 (registry `alternative`)
429429
[CHECKING] crates_io_dep v0.0.1
430430
[CHECKING] foo v0.0.1 ([CWD])
431-
[FINISHED] `dev` profile [unoptimized + debuginfo] target(s) in [..]s
431+
[FINISHED] dev [unoptimized + debuginfo] target(s) in [..]s
432432
",
433433
)
434434
.run();
@@ -701,7 +701,7 @@ fn patch_alt_reg() {
701701
[LOCKING] 2 packages to latest compatible versions
702702
[CHECKING] bar v0.1.0 ([CWD]/bar)
703703
[CHECKING] foo v0.0.1 ([CWD])
704-
[FINISHED] `dev` profile [unoptimized + debuginfo] target(s) in [..]
704+
[FINISHED] dev [unoptimized + debuginfo] target(s) in [..]
705705
",
706706
)
707707
.run();
@@ -796,7 +796,7 @@ fn no_api() {
796796
[DOWNLOADED] bar v0.0.1 (registry `alternative`)
797797
[CHECKING] bar v0.0.1 (registry `alternative`)
798798
[CHECKING] foo v0.0.1 ([CWD])
799-
[FINISHED] `dev` profile [unoptimized + debuginfo] target(s) in [..]s
799+
[FINISHED] dev [unoptimized + debuginfo] target(s) in [..]s
800800
",
801801
)
802802
.run();
@@ -1359,7 +1359,7 @@ fn registries_index_relative_url() {
13591359
[DOWNLOADED] bar v0.0.1 (registry `relative`)
13601360
[CHECKING] bar v0.0.1 (registry `relative`)
13611361
[CHECKING] foo v0.0.1 ([CWD])
1362-
[FINISHED] `dev` profile [unoptimized + debuginfo] target(s) in [..]s
1362+
[FINISHED] dev [unoptimized + debuginfo] target(s) in [..]s
13631363
",
13641364
)
13651365
.run();

tests/testsuite/bad_config.rs

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-686,7 +686,7 @@ fn unused_keys() {
686686
"\
687687
warning: unused manifest key: target.foo.bar
688688
[CHECKING] foo v0.1.0 ([CWD])
689-
[FINISHED] `dev` profile [unoptimized + debuginfo] target(s) in [..]
689+
[FINISHED] dev [unoptimized + debuginfo] target(s) in [..]
690690
",
691691
)
692692
.run();
@@ -711,7 +711,7 @@ warning: unused manifest key: target.foo.bar
711711
"\
712712
warning: unused manifest key: package.bulid
713713
[CHECKING] foo [..]
714-
[FINISHED] `dev` profile [unoptimized + debuginfo] target(s) in [..]
714+
[FINISHED] dev [unoptimized + debuginfo] target(s) in [..]
715715
",
716716
)
717717
.run();
@@ -739,7 +739,7 @@ warning: unused manifest key: package.bulid
739739
"\
740740
warning: unused manifest key: lib.build
741741
[CHECKING] foo [..]
742-
[FINISHED] `dev` profile [unoptimized + debuginfo] target(s) in [..]
742+
[FINISHED] dev [unoptimized + debuginfo] target(s) in [..]
743743
",
744744
)
745745
.run();
@@ -764,7 +764,7 @@ fn unused_keys_in_virtual_manifest() {
764764
"\
765765
[WARNING] [..]/foo/Cargo.toml: unused manifest key: workspace.bulid
766766
[CHECKING] bar [..]
767-
[FINISHED] `dev` profile [unoptimized + debuginfo] target(s) in [..]
767+
[FINISHED] dev [unoptimized + debuginfo] target(s) in [..]
768768
",
769769
)
770770
.run();

0 commit comments

Comments
 (0)